What the motor is and where it sits
The Siemens 1FK2104-4AK10-1SA0 is a SIMOTICS S-1FK2 HD synchronous servo motor out of the 1FK2 servomotors line built to pair with the SINAMICS S210 drive platform. The listed lifecycle stage is current, and the manufacturer status is Active — production is ongoing and the part is specified into new machine builds, not relegated to last-time-buy. Continuous stall torque M0 = 1.27 Nm with a rated power PN = 0.6 kW at nN = 6000 rpm on a 380-480 V DC link, dropping to PN = 0.4 kW at nN = 3000 rpm on a 200-240 V link. That two-tier power curve is the tell that this is the S-1FK2 HD (high-dynamic) variant — the wider speed range on the 480 V link is what makes it the right pick over a standard 1FK2 when the axis needs both low-speed torque and high-speed throughput from the same frame. The shaft is D19 x 40 mm with feather key, sealing is IP64, the feedback is an absolute single-turn 22-bit encoder (AS22DQC), and the cable exit is the OCC interface terminated through an M17 rotatable plug. The rotatable M17 connector is the field-side convenience — it lets the installer orient the cable exit to the cabinet routing without clocking the motor on the flange.
Sizing notes for the controls integrator
Holding brake is included, so the motor holds the axis at standstill when the S210 drive drops the enable — that removes an external brake on most vertical or back-driven axes but does add brake-release wiring on the OCC connector side. The 22-bit single-turn absolute encoder (AS22DQC) gives 4.19 million counts per rev for position loops, which is more resolution than most mid-range machine-tool axes need but costs nothing extra in commissioning time on the SINAMICS S210. IP64 is a dust-and-splash rating, not a washdown rating — this motor fits inside a machine cabinet or a covered gantry, not directly in a food-and-bev cell where IP67 or IP69K would be required. The D19 shaft with feather key accepts the standard range of planetary and helical gearboxes sized to the 1FK2 frame, so it drops into retrofit positions originally held by a comparable 1FK7 or third-party low-inertia servo without a re-machined mounting face.
Spares, packaging, and compliance trail
Product class C — built to order, no return-for-credit — so the BOM position needs to be confirmed before release; this is not a stocking-reseller SKU. The unit ships one piece per package at 452.00 x 250.00 x 267.00 mm, so a spare on the shelf takes a real slot in the MRO cabinet rather than fitting in a parts drawer. RoHS compliance has been on the record since 01-07-06 and REACH Art. 33 disclosure is listed as Reach Information on file with the manufacturer.
